Output 592a8df355952adbd2bf16fcb7cc86c7c948c01078ded7aae9013f51f146923e:24

value
194160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03abeaecc6ade1706137f929e23897a52f0619f3 OP_EQUAL
address
322RuAjubUQiUTGr6tZwVirLXatW5WtcKs
transaction
592a8df355952adbd2bf16fcb7cc86c7c948c01078ded7aae9013f51f146923e
spent
true